the thing that's eating at me today: we talk about "alignment tax" like it's a single number you pay once and amortize, but in practice it's a vector of small degradations across a thousand specific contexts. the real cost isn't the benchmark regression—it's that you stop noticing when the model stops being useful in the corner cases that actually matter to your workflow, because you stopped measuring those.
